Weekend Storm....
On Saturday, the Minor Atom boys hosted Riverside Rangers. First period action saw a goal a piece with fantastic offense from both sides. With the Storm winning their battles, the second period was scoreless. As Riverside managed to manipulate our defense and score three in the third, Erie regrouped to grab a late period shorthand goal and an even strength goal to end the game with a hard fought 4-3 loss.
On Sunday, Belle River Canadiens hosted the Minor Atom Storm. With Belle River dominating the first period with three early goals, the boys struggled to recover and the Canadiens scored two more in the second making it 5-0. The third period was a little quieter with Belle River scoring one and a Erie breakaway goal ruining a Belle River shutout. Final score 6-1.
